Transaction 86597a44f296cccee9933ee9253600c13f59c3382692774e76b66db50d9e6721
1 Input
1 Output
-
86597a44f296cccee9933ee9253600c13f59c3382692774e76b66db50d9e6721:0
- value
- 15232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df4c51d4a620a8c89ce9082db4908c3bd4593774 OP_EQUAL
- address
- 3N3i36zxrU4CAJ55RWWSVnoQngbqsxMva7